I'm brand new to Captivate and developing interactive e-trainings for adults, so this question is quite rudimentary and probably already asked, but I can't find a thread on this topic! How can I compress a file to Moodle(rooms)? The LMS limit seems to be 2 MB for most resource uploads and the project I want to upload is a test project that is 4.7 MB (12 slides with narration and interactive learning features) big. I've already reduced the resolution and checked for any unlinked objects. I'm worried because our typical training will likely be around 50 slides, at minimum.

I would appreciate any help you can offer -- thank you!

You don't compress the training content.  You need to get your LMS administrator to increase your allowed upload filesize limitation.  You are very rarely going to be able to keep a typical e-learning module under 2 megabytes nowadays.  I suggest that if you are only uploading single modules, then 20 megabytes is a much more realistic limit.  If you happen to be looking into uploading Multi-SCORM packages (where there are several modules bundled into the same zip file) then you'll need an upload limit more like 100 megabytes.
